Ancient Greek

Etymology

From δόρυ (dóru, spear, lance) +‎ δρέπανον (drépanon, scythe/sickle).

Pronunciation

 

Noun

δορῠδρέπᾰνον (dorudrépanonn (genitive δορῠδρεπᾰ́νου); second declension

  1. kind of halbert used for cutting off halyards in sea-fights
